MySQL远程连接的方法和注意事项

更新时间:02-10 教程 由 争议 分享

Q1. 为什么需要远程连接MySQL?

uxdows上的MySQL数据库。

Q2. 远程连接MySQL需要哪些步骤?

A2. 远程连接MySQL需要以下步骤:

1. 启用MySQL服务器的远程访问功能。默认情况下,MySQL服务器只允许本地连接,需要修改配置文件或使用命令行参数启用远程访问功能。

2. 创建MySQL用户并授权。为了保护数据库的安全,MySQL服务器需要验证用户的身份和权限。因此,用户需要先在MySQL服务器上创建一个账户,并赋予相应的权限。例如,可以创建一个只读账户或只写账户,以限制用户的访问权限。

ch、Navicat等。这些软件提供了图形界面和命令行界面,可以方便地进行数据查询、导入、导出等操作。

4. 在客户端上配置MySQL连接信息。客户端需要指定MySQL服务器的IP地址、端口号、用户名和密码等信息,以建立与MySQL服务器的连接。这些信息可以在MySQL服务器的配置文件中查找,或者通过管理员提供的信息获取。

Q3. 远程连接MySQL有哪些注意事项?

A3. 远程连接MySQL需要注意以下事项:

1. 启用远程访问功能会降低MySQL服务器的安全性。因为远程访问允许不受信任的用户连接到MySQL服务器,可能会导致数据库被攻击或数据泄露。因此,需要谨慎地考虑是否启用远程访问功能,并采取相应的安全措施,例如限制远程连接的IP地址、使用SSL加密等。

2. 创建MySQL用户时需要注意密码的安全性。MySQL用户的密码应该足够复杂和随机,以防止被猜测或破解。建议使用密码管理工具或密码生成器来生成强密码,并定期更改密码。

3. 在客户端上使用安全的连接方式。MySQL客户端可以使用不同的连接方式,例如明文连接、SSL连接、SSH隧道等。建议使用安全的连接方式,并避免使用明文连接方式,以防止密码被窃取或监听。

4. 避免在生产环境中使用默认的端口号和用户名。MySQL服务器默认使用3306端口号,并提供root账户作为默认管理员账户。这些默认设置容易被攻击者利用,因此建议在生产环境中修改端口号和创建独立的管理员账户。

总之,远程连接MySQL是一种方便和灵活的数据交互方式,但需要注意安全性和权限控制。用户应该谨慎地考虑远程访问的需求,并采取相应的安全措施,以保护数据库的安全和完整性。

声明:关于《MySQL远程连接的方法和注意事项》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2157014.html